Who has power in the high, sunny expanse of southern Colorado's rural San Luis Valley? It's something of a trick question, complicated by the many shades of meaning that the word, "power" conveys - from electrical to political to financial. And the story of the valley and its wrestling-match/debate over a big power line project encompasses them all.
